[latex3-commits] [git/LaTeX3-latex3-luaotfload] score-dev's head updated: Score based modifier selection (b003d26)

joseph at dante.de joseph at dante.de
Tue Jun 22 20:45:28 CEST 2021


Repository : https://github.com/latex3/luaotfload
Branch 'score-dev' now includes:

     8db2ac4 Allow displaying odd glyph nodes
     7473c30 Add DVI support
     3f9c00e Secret project -- part 1
     daaefed Fix bound for literal glyph display
     8264724 add latex-amsmath-dev package
     b1e8d44 patch (Akira Kakuto) for windows files names
     e9fc07e remade test after change in math code
     5dafd8f Simplify access to luaotfload.parsers
     db07890 Don't follow symlinks when normalizing paths
     9aa9916 Don't add invisible layers for color glyphs
     b17f250 Only invoke chgstrcp if available
     af79600 Adapt test to LaTeX2e change
     ff56872 Better handling of non-writable cache directory
     bd13d96 Feature for emulating XeTeX or TeX math fontdimen
     ab2c93c Use default features more similar to HarfBuzz
     51272db [harf] Never break cluster at disc start
     b382476 Fix omission in default features
     320a012 Revert "Add expansion font feature"
     c652b14 Added initial changes documentation vor 3.15
     382dd31 Fix mkstatus permissions
     acea68f Fix formatting in mkimport
     44d56aa Import new fontloader
     0e137f9 Pass numeric directions to fontloader
     c16beb8 Adjust harf shaper to numeric directions
     7cde4c8 prevent loading of filehook
     2cb84d0 increase version number
     14cbf4c Add callback for variable fonts
     9ced93d Fix fontloader CFF2 support
     8e8375c Primitive variable font instance support
     f554512 Import new fontloader
     cefda35 Update tags
     d0907a1 Allow setting axis values using STAT named values
     22c2dc9 Fix instance bug
     13a026a Add variable fonts to documentation
     0e2fc53 Add changelog entry
     4eafd6d install new lualibs
     6c6e8de imported fontloader
     f0f1b06 preparing for release
     0300064 remove tests for luahbtex
     85c3a0e update luatex-ja test
     c0e3c1f test for filehook-ltx
     76ce206 try to run both latex and latex-dev
     86fff53 forgot one onlydev test
     c7a126d add format test to um preamble
     edc4829 Cleanup
     daf4697 fontnames lookup table
     6f9848e Adjust test
     1c1514b Cleanup
     0590cad fontnames lookup table
     443e0d9 Adjust test
     b07f5b2 Update tags
     94bd622 Prepare for release v3.15
     4c09fe2 Release v3.15
     2cab444 Merge back 'master' into dev and prepare for dev
     b8ff3e9 luaotfload-main -> luaotfload
     e1af804 Use separate module function
     9cdc981 Don't print useless log output
     ff5d691 glyphlist can be loaded later
     aac12eb filelist is useful independently
     7e53652 Mostly suppress logging of submodules
     91a2a1e Better line breaking in warning
     0f606d6 Allow restoring old submodule handling
     6d74670 Apply variable font features in luaotfload-tool
     0127d99 Fix version checking
     960250c Add pre/post_shaping_filter
     7862bae Use `kpse.show_path` for getting search paths
     9e0d73e Added missing local and stylistic changes
     c366dca Adapt tests to new LaTeX release
     ca7ea6c Merge #169 from @vlasakm into dev
     3839dff Add ActualText markers for copied nodes again
     613e360 Revert "Add ActualText markers for copied nodes again"
     5aa32d3 Move ActualText marking to post_linebreak
     1383e0e Adjust test
     f590f55 Fix ordering and clean up harf callbacks
     968cf35 First case-mapping code
     fc56c53 Casing, 2nd step
     f3e3896 Activate case-mapping features
     4ff2f4f upper/lower -- Default Unicode algorithms finished
     38f16e1 Fallback if requested script or language missing
     d75c598 Fix bug with non-math fonts in math script
     64e077a Small optimization
     c653f9c Fix bugs and optimize
     ff7a5b5 Fix whitespace
     59e5269 Further bugfixing
     032efe8 Remove dead code
     441331b New discretionary handling approach
     2c47f0d Adjust tests to new discretionary handling
     26c31f7 Handle TODO
     39f3e30 Index shifting to clean up code
     0e4fe35 Counting is hard
     344aca0 Smaller fixes
     4c52ebd Create first/second discretionaries if appropriate
     71f14fa Fix bugs in discretionary code
     6dbc35f After spaces it's "safe" to break too
     471b101 start updating docu for release
     218d869 Add documentation
     490d8f8 update docu
     f540aa4 update news
     6a54093 merged
     922d1c6 remade tests after change in intarray use in format
     c5a166d drop use of unicode library
     594361b update buildinfo.txt
     62c9b54 Import new fontloader
     9549115 update news/announcement
     d1423b5 update lualibs files
     4be690d updated status
     11868f3 step version number
     11ed2c7 Import new fontloader
     359a8a5 Step version
     04c2f89 Update status and release v3.17
     6826cd8 Step dev version to v3.18-dev
     d3b0369 Update year to 2021
     ff75c9c Merge branch 'master' into dev
     aeb686c Don't reapply letterspacing for unboxed glyphs
     40ccc82 Disable creation of init/select discretionary node
     5b924e5 Fix string formatting of version number
     9012211 Use pretest
     b4862ee first bunch of testfiles/linebreaks
     0376aa4 [NFC] Small cleanup
     97a89d6 Fix disc handling with long clusters
     801f59c Revert "Use pretest"
     3aefc9b Load variable fonts without explicit axis values
     4db7bf1 Increase maximal linelength in test output
     5e1947e Disable latex-dev tests for now
     eb3cf23 Install everysel for tests
     bd32c1d Revert to expect TeX Live font versions
     a4f3e26 Fix fallback for fonts without space glyph
     c29273b Also scale hb.space length in extent
     6222ce1 Import new fontloader
     1dcb58c Fix multiple discretionaries  at start of run
     25c8416 Fix date formatting
     2db62df Import new fontloader
     4e176e6 Update NEWS / changelog in documentation
     651f1e5 Import new fontloader
     3ded360 Import new fontloader
     845d3ab import new lualibs
     56de3c4 Allow converting database into aliases for XeTeX
     3f2cacb Release 3.18
     c2b9a02 Update status
     b60c26c Step dev version
     53b70cb Make nominal glph slots integers in harf
     4f4ffe5 Replace non-breaking space by ordinary space
     c540f6a master -> main
     b02c538 Support printing negative characters
     5665e3a Adjust most testfiles for new LaTeX release
     6665ac9 Add option to force/disable non-stretchable spaces
     bdabac5 Add tests for fixedspace feature
     d859a79 Add forgotten test file difference
     b003d26 Score based modifier selection




More information about the latex3-commits mailing list.